Former reality television star and Republican presidential candidate Donald Trump taunted his rival Sen. Lindsey Graham on Tuesday over a recent poll that showed the senator way behind in Graham’s home state.

The taunt was spurred by a poll released Tuesday which found Trump led South Carolina among likely GOP voters.

Trump eagerly shared his poll results on Twitter:

The Monmouth University poll found Trump receiving 30 percent support from likely Republican primary voters with his closest competitor, former neurosurgeon Dr. Ben Carson, at 15 percent.

Former Florida Gov. Jeb Bush polled at 9 percent, followed by Florida Sen. Marco Rubio and former technology executive Carly Fiorina at 6 percent. Texas Sen. Ted Cruz polled at 5 percent.

Graham and Wisconsin Gov. Scott Walker were tied at 4 percent each.

The poll was conducted from August 20 to 23 by telephone among 453 South Carolina residents likely to vote in the Republican primary in February. The margin of error was plus or minus 4.6 percent.
